  • Dear customer
    We refer to your order for ****** - 8ft Bouncy Castle with Slide at 70p, which we recently received.
    The Focus website contains a large number of products and it appears that, despite our best efforts, the price of this particular product stated on the Focus website at the time you placed your order was incorrect. The correct price is £70.

    This discrepancy came to light after you placed your order. Whilst we automatically charge the correct price where the price quoted is more than the correct price we do reserve the right to reject orders where a product's correct price is higher than the price stated on the website.
    In this instance the price shown on the Focus website was so significantly below the correct price that we have decided that we must reject your order, in accordance with paragraph 5 of our Conditions of Business.
    The error has now been corrected and if you still wish to order this product at the correct price please would you place a further order.
    Please accept our apologies for the disappointment and any inconvenience caused by this error, which we deeply regret.
